How can I improve the efficiency of using a Manual Return Bender?

1. Familiarize Yourself with the Tool

Before you start bending, take the time to get to know your Manual Return Bender inside out. Read the user manual thoroughly. It might seem like a drag, but trust me, it's worth it. The manual contains important information about the tool's capabilities, limitations, and safety precautions.

For instance, you'll learn about the maximum pipe diameter and wall thickness the bender can handle. If you try to bend a pipe that's too thick or too large for the bender, you'll not only damage the tool but also waste a lot of time and materials.

2. Prepare Your Materials Properly

Proper material preparation is key to efficient bending. First, make sure your pipes are clean. Any dirt, debris, or rust on the pipe can affect the bending process. You can use a wire brush or a pipe cleaner to remove these contaminants.

Measure and mark the pipes accurately. Use a measuring tape and a marker to mark the points where you want to make the bends. This will ensure that you get the correct bend angles and lengths. If you're making multiple bends, it's a good idea to use a template or a jig to maintain consistency.

Another important aspect is to choose the right type of pipe for your project. Different pipes have different properties, such as flexibility and strength. For example, copper pipes are more flexible than steel pipes, which can make them easier to bend. Make sure you select a pipe that is suitable for your Manual Return Bender and your specific application.

3. Use the Right Technique

Using the correct bending technique is crucial for efficient and accurate results. When you start bending, apply a steady and even pressure. Don't try to force the bend too quickly, as this can cause the pipe to kink or deform.

Start by positioning the pipe in the bender at the marked point. Make sure the pipe is properly aligned with the bending die. Then, slowly start turning the handle of the bender. Keep an eye on the bend angle as you go. You can use a protractor or an angle gauge to check the angle and make sure it's within the desired range.

If you need to make multiple bends in a pipe, it's a good idea to plan the order of the bends. This can help you avoid getting the pipe in a position where it's difficult to make the next bend. For example, if you're making a U - shaped bend, it's usually better to make the first bend, then rotate the pipe and make the second bend.

4. Maintain Your Bender Regularly

Regular maintenance of your Manual Return Bender can significantly improve its efficiency and lifespan. After each use, clean the bender to remove any dirt, grease, or debris. You can use a clean cloth and some mild detergent to clean the surfaces.

Lubricate the moving parts of the bender regularly. This will reduce friction and make the bending process smoother. You can use a light machine oil or a lubricant specifically designed for metal tools.

Check the bending dies and other components for wear and tear. If you notice any signs of damage, such as cracks or excessive wear, replace the parts immediately. This will ensure that your bender continues to work properly and produce accurate bends.

6. Train Your Staff

If you're using the Manual Return Bender in a professional setting, it's important to train your staff on how to use the tool efficiently. Provide them with proper training on the tool's operation, safety procedures, and bending techniques.

Encourage them to share their experiences and tips with each other. This can help improve the overall efficiency of your team and ensure that everyone is using the bender correctly.

7. Keep Records and Analyze Results

Keep a record of your bending projects, including the type of pipes used, the bend angles, and the time taken for each bend. Analyze this data to identify any areas where you can improve. For example, if you notice that a particular type of pipe takes longer to bend, you can look for ways to optimize the process, such as using a different bending technique or a more suitable tool.
